Output 643c902facc427023d31f996622522719f16b554335fce6291c3cf1802bf89cd:0

value
2542913407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61c795a2d69ed37049b24714df3c08babbf9f9d OP_EQUAL
address
3JHw1sFy3ykLsawWYHMxiFSWVEBwYUjUgD
transaction
643c902facc427023d31f996622522719f16b554335fce6291c3cf1802bf89cd
confirmations
386479
spent
true